mirror of
https://pagure.io/fm-orchestrator.git
synced 2026-04-05 03:38:12 +08:00
Return proc.communicate() output
This commit is contained in:
@@ -97,11 +97,12 @@ def execute_cmd(args, stdout=None, stderr=None, cwd=None):
|
||||
|
||||
log.info("Executing command: %s%s" % (args, out_log_msg))
|
||||
proc = subprocess.Popen(args, stdout=stdout, stderr=stderr, cwd=cwd)
|
||||
proc.communicate()
|
||||
out, err = proc.communicate()
|
||||
|
||||
if proc.returncode != 0:
|
||||
err_msg = "Command '%s' returned non-zero value %d%s" % (args, proc.returncode, out_log_msg)
|
||||
raise RuntimeError(err_msg)
|
||||
return out, err
|
||||
|
||||
|
||||
def fake_repo_done_message(tag_name):
|
||||
|
||||
Reference in New Issue
Block a user